How big is the gas tank on a 2011 gmc Yukon?
The gas tank on a 2011 GMC Yukon has a capacity of approximately 31 gallons. This allows for extended driving range, making it suitable for long trips and heavy usage. The size can vary slightly depending on the specific model and configuration, but 31 gallons is the standard capacity for most variants.

What is Recommended oil for 2002 gmc Denali?
The recommended oil for a 2002 GMC Denali, which typically features a 6.0L V8 engine, is SAE 5W-30 motor oil. It's advisable to use a high-quality synthetic blend or full synthetic oil to ensure optimal engine performance and protection. Always check the owner’s manual for specific recommendations and any updates regarding oil specifications.
What are the torque specs on bolts for 2002 GMC Yukon transmission pan?
For a 2002 GMC Yukon, the torque specifications for the transmission pan bolts are typically around 10-12 lb-ft. It's important to ensure that the bolts are tightened in a crisscross pattern to promote even sealing. Always refer to the specific service manual for your vehicle or consult a professional mechanic for the most accurate information.

How do you know when torsion bars need replacing?
Torsion bars may need replacing if you notice a significant drop in ride height, especially on one side of the vehicle, indicating a loss of tension. Additionally, if you experience excessive body roll, poor handling, or unusual noises while driving, these could be signs of worn or damaged torsion bars. Regular inspections for rust, cracks, or deformation can also help identify when they need replacement. If in doubt, consulting a professional mechanic is advisable.
How do you program garage door opener on a 2008 gmc Denali with homelink?
To program the HomeLink garage door opener in your 2008 GMC Denali, first, ensure your vehicle is parked and the ignition is in the "On" position. Press and hold the two outer HomeLink buttons until the indicator light begins to blink. Then, press and hold the button on your garage door remote while simultaneously pressing the desired HomeLink button until the light flashes rapidly. Finally, test the programmed button to ensure it operates your garage door.
How do you restart 1999 5.7L GMC Yukon after running out of fuel?
To restart a 1999 5.7L GMC Yukon after running out of fuel, first ensure that you add enough gasoline to the tank. Next, turn the ignition key to the "On" position for a few seconds to allow the fuel pump to prime the system. Then, turn the key to start the engine; it may take a few attempts as the fuel lines need to refill. If it doesn't start after a few tries, check the fuel pump fuse and ensure there are no other issues.

What is the normal operating temp on a 2003 gmc Yukon?
The normal operating temperature for a 2003 GMC Yukon typically ranges between 195°F and 220°F (90°C to 104°C). The engine's thermostat generally opens at around 195°F to regulate coolant flow and maintain optimal temperature. If the temperature exceeds this range consistently, it may indicate cooling system issues or other mechanical problems. Always consult the owner's manual or a professional mechanic for specific guidance.

Does the Yukon XL 2003 have a timing belt?
The 2003 Yukon XL is equipped with a timing chain, not a timing belt. Timing chains generally require less maintenance than timing belts and are designed to last the life of the engine. However, it's still important to monitor the condition of the chain and related components as they can wear over time.

What type coolant for a 2004 GMC Yukon?
For a 2004 GMC Yukon, you should use a coolant that meets GM's Dex-Cool specifications, which is an orange-colored, extended life antifreeze. It's important to avoid mixing different types of coolants, as this can lead to system corrosion. Always check the owner's manual for any specific recommendations or requirements for your vehicle.
